FSR questions, answered with data

What are the most common problems with the Mutt FSR?

Across 291 UK examples, the most frequently recorded MOT faults are lights and indicators (25.2% of all recorded faults), brakes (8.5% of all recorded faults), suspension (2.6% of all recorded faults).

What is average mileage for a Mutt FSR?

The median Mutt FSR in the UK has covered 3,696 miles, and typically rides about 1,006 miles a year. Half of all examples fall between 1,283 and 6,270 miles.

Is the Mutt FSR reliable?

69.47% of Mutt FSR MOT tests are passed first time, with an average of 1.07 faults recorded per test. This is measured from DVSA MOT records, not owner opinion.

Based on DVSA MOT test records for 291 Mutt FSR motorcycles registered in Great Britain and Northern Ireland. Contains public sector information licensed under the Open Government Licence v3.0.
